Output 3cdbae554eca2a273839853db25ba487bff519a5835051bf6837987c44b20720:434

value
12592682
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f0567482507a4c81b90386d5671f601ca7a3078c OP_EQUALVERIFY OP_CHECKSIG
address
Lh8k1FyDEdhYWiaKbzMq3J4sT7XifxNqPX
transaction
3cdbae554eca2a273839853db25ba487bff519a5835051bf6837987c44b20720
spent
true